Determining the right chicken coop roost height is important in keeping your chickens comfortable and healthy. Some coop builders focus too much on other aspects of the design that they usually forget how important roosting places are for chickens. In here, we will provide you with guidelines on determining the right chicken coop roost height and offer tips on other design aspects related with coop roosting features. Functions of coop roost poles Chickens do not usually sleep on floors. Their nature makes them look for an elevated place to sleep to protect themselves from predators and it is common for them to look for an elevated place when roosting at night. Perch height Perches or roosting bars should be constructed on a high level, but not too high that chickens will feel discouraged to fly up and use them. The ideal level is at the two-third section of your coop. Materials for roost bars The best material to use for perches or roost bars is wood. Some use pipes and metal bars, but wood is still the best option. More often than not, two-inch diameter bars are used for backyard roosts. It is advisable to shave off the edges and make the bar a bit rounded so that chickens' claws can grip it. The bar should not be too smooth since chickens will have trouble getting a grip. However, it should not be too rough either as you don't want your chickens to have splinters. Design specs If you have a number of chickens and you need more than one roosting bar, don't build them one above the other. This is because droppings from the chickens roosting in the upper most level will fall on the ones below and that would be a mess. The best way to accommodate all your chickens without cramping their space is to build the bars stair-like and not with each bar directly above the other. Twelve inches of distance between poles is the ideal measurement. Position in the coop Perches should be placed opposite where nests are located and directly above the litter boxes. Make sure that your litter boxes are enough for each roost pole. Also, make the boxes accessible to whoever is responsible for their regular clean up. Chicken coop roost height is just one of the factors that you need to consider when building perches for your chickens. Don't forget that materials to be used, their position within the coop and their size are also important and should be given appropriate attention. Chicken coops for sale in Dora Alabama can be found in agricultural newspapers and community newspapers. The coops are designed for housing for chickens in a safe and secure environment. They generally consist of a small building or large box that is then sectioned off to smaller boxes where the chickens go to roost (or sleep). Chicken coops are a must for raising chickens. Dora Alabama chicken coops are commonly constructed from wood products. They are not very stable buildings and provide only minimal protection from the elements. Now chicken houses used for large production facilities are a entirely different structure, they are huge and can hold up to 10000 chickens. The coops are typically used for backyard operations, or small family farms. A decent coop for thee to four birds ought to cost you approximately ₤ 300 though this can rely on whether you elect for a totally free standing house or one with a run connected. Assuming you are varying your birds in a large area as well as the pop opening doorway allows sufficient for the type you maintain, then the primary demands of real estate come down to three factors which will define the number of birds your house will certainly hold; perches, nest boxes and air flow. A lot of breeds of chicken will perch when they visit roost in the evening, this perch should ideally be 5-8cm broad with smoothed off edges so the foot sits comfortably on it. The perch needs to be above the nest box entry as chickens will also normally search for the acme to perch. A perch lower than that will have the birds roosting in the nest box overnight (which is incidentally when they create the most poo) bring about stained eggs the list below day. They shouldn't nevertheless be so high off the flooring of the house that leg injuries could possibly happen when the bird comes down in the early morning. Chickens need concerning 20cm of perch each (in small breeds this is obviously less), plus if greater than one perch is installed in your house they ought to be greater than 30cm apart. They will hunker up with their next-door neighbors yet are not that crazy about roosting with a beak in the bloomers of the bird in front. Preferably your house ought to have a the very least one nest box for every single 3 birds and also these need to be off the ground and in the darkest area of the house. Your home ought to have sufficient air flow: without it after that condensation will certainly accumulate every night, even in the coldest of weather. Realize, ventilation works with the principle of cozy air leaving via a high space drawing cooler air in from a lower space - it's not a set of openings on opposite wall surfaces of the house and at the very same degree, this is what's called a draught. If you have a house with a run affixed after that the factors above are still true, but you need to likewise think about the run dimension. The EU maximum legal stocking density for a totally free range bird is (and let's face it, among the motivations for maintaining some chickens at home is possibly improved or better welfare) 2,500 birds each hectare, that's maximum one bird per 4m made even. Take a close look at several of the bargain homes - it could well be the house has the best perches, appropriate ventilation and adequate nest boxes for a sensible variety of birds, but will each of the chickens have anything greater than an A4 sized item of ground to spend the day on?
